Washing hands. hand washing is the most important practice. wash for at least 20 sec. 1. wet hands with warm water.The food worker card test consists of 20 questions and a minimum of 15 questions must be answered correctly to pass. Tests are randomly generated from a pool of questions. If you do not pass the food worker card test, you may retake the test as many times as needed using the original test ID while it is valid.

How to cool food. stage 1: 135 F to 70 F for two hours or less. stage 2: 70 F to 41 F or lower, 4 hours or less. reheating food. heat internal temp to 165 F or 74 C within two hours or less. cleaning 4 step process. 1: remove food particles. 2: clean and rinse. 3: sanitize.

To get your food handlers card, watch a set of training videos and pass a test. Download and print your food handlers ... All Washington food workers must have a Food Worker Card. Complete the Do it Right, Serve it Safe! online course. Pass the test. Pay $10. New cards are valid for 2 years. If you renew your card 60 days or less before it expires, your new card will be valid for 3 years. Do it Right, Serve it Safe! Online Course.

The study guide and exam are offered in English and 36 ...A food handler card is valid for three years and is accepted in all Oregon counties. The cost is $10. If you have a valid manager training certificate, it is accepted instead of a food handler card. If you have a food handler card issued from another state, it is not valid in Oregon. All food workers are required (Chapter 246-217 WAC) to have a valid food worker card to work in Washington.
